#include "regx.h"
//----------------------------------------
//----------------------------------------
const string _EMPTY_="_LAMBDA_";
//----------------------------------------
//---------------------------------------------
const string REGX_VER="regx v0.99 copyright ishanu chattopadhyay May 2016";
ostream& operator << (ostream &out, map_str &s)
{
for (map_str::iterator itr=s.begin();
itr != s.end();
++itr)
out << itr->first << ":" << itr->second << " ";
return out;
}
ostream& operator << (ostream &out, matrix_str &s)
{
for (matrix_str::iterator itr=s.begin();
itr != s.end();
++itr)
out << itr->first << " --> " << itr->second << endl;
return out;
}
//---------------------------------------------
bool EX_UTIL__::removeSubstrs(string& s,
const string& p) {
size_t n = p.length();
bool FOUND=false;
for (size_t i = s.find(p);
i != string::npos;
i = s.find(p))
{
FOUND = true;
s.erase(i, n);
}
return FOUND;
};
//---------------------------------------------
string EX_UTIL__::removeSubstrs__(string& s) {
s.erase( std::remove_if( s.begin(), s.end(), ::isspace ), s.end() );
return s;
};
//---------------------------------------------
void EX_UTIL__::ReplaceStringInPlace(std::string& subject, const std::string& search,
const std::string& replace) {
size_t pos = 0;
while((pos = subject.find(search, pos)) != std::string::npos) {
subject.replace(pos, search.length(), replace);
pos += replace.length();
}
}
//---------------------------------------------
string EX_UTIL__::trim(const string& str,
const string& whitespace)
{
const auto strBegin = str.find_first_not_of(whitespace);
if (strBegin == string::npos)
return ""; // no content
const auto strEnd = str.find_last_not_of(whitespace);
const auto strRange = strEnd - strBegin + 1;
return str.substr(strBegin, strRange);
};
//---------------------------------------------
string EX_UTIL__::brak(string str)
{
return "{"+str+"}";
};
//---------------------------------------------
void EX_UTIL__::exception(string message,bool ext)
{
cout << message <<endl;
if(ext)
exit(0);
};
//----------------------------------------
//----------------------------------------
regx__::regx__(connx aut)
{
numstates=aut.size();
alphabet=0;
if (numstates>0)
alphabet=aut[0].size();
else
EX_UTIL__::exception("NUMSTATES IS ZERO: CHECK AUT",true);
/* alphabet intergity check*/
for(unsigned int i=0;i<numstates;++i)
if(aut[i].size()!=alphabet)
EX_UTIL__::exception("AUT ROW SIZES DIFFERENT",true);
for(unsigned int i=0;i<numstates;++i)
for(symbol j(0);j<symbol (alphabet);++j)
if(aut[i][j]>=0)
{
if(_syseq_[i].find(aut[i][j])==_syseq_[i].end())
_syseq_[i][aut[i][j]]=EX_UTIL__::brak(std::to_string((int)j));
else
_syseq_[i][aut[i][j]]+="+"+EX_UTIL__::brak(std::to_string((int)j));
}
_syseq_0_=_syseq_;
_ver_=REGX_VER;
};
//----------------------------------------
string& regx__::version()
{
return _ver_;
};
//----------------------------------------
void regx__::set_human_readable(vector<string> vecstr)
{
for(unsigned int i=0;i<vecstr.size();++i)
_human_r_["{"+to_string(i)+"}"] = vecstr[i];
};
//----------------------------------------
string& regx__::operator()(state q)
{
for(unsigned int i=0;i<numstates;++i)
_const__[state (i)]="";
_const__[q]=_EMPTY_;
reduce(q);
return simplify(_const__[q]);
//return _const__[q];
};
//----------------------------------------
string& regx__::simplify(string& str_)
{
string str__=str_;
const string STR1="()";
const string STR2="(+";
const string STR2_="(";
// EX_UTIL__::removeSubstrs(str_,STR1);
EX_UTIL__::ReplaceStringInPlace(str_,STR2,STR2_);
EX_UTIL__::ReplaceStringInPlace(str_,"(*","(");
for(unsigned int i=0;i<alphabet;++i)
EX_UTIL__::ReplaceStringInPlace(str_,
"({"+to_string(i)+"})",
"{"+to_string(i)+"}");
for(unsigned int i=0;i<alphabet;++i)
EX_UTIL__::ReplaceStringInPlace(str_,
"({"+to_string(i)+"}*)",
"{"+to_string(i)+"}*");
EX_UTIL__::ReplaceStringInPlace(str_,
"("+_EMPTY_+")",
_EMPTY_);
EX_UTIL__::ReplaceStringInPlace(str_,
_EMPTY_+"*",
_EMPTY_);
EX_UTIL__::ReplaceStringInPlace(str_,
_EMPTY_,
"L");
EX_UTIL__::ReplaceStringInPlace(str_,
"**",
"*");
// EX_UTIL__::ReplaceStringInPlace(str_,"+*","+");
std::size_t found = 0;
while(true)
{
found=str_.find("L",found);
if(found==string::npos)
break;
found++;
string nx_="",pr_="";
if(found<str_.length())
nx_=str_.substr(found,1);
if(found>1)
pr_=str_.substr(found-2,1);
for(unsigned int i=0;i<alphabet;++i)
if((nx_==to_string(i))
|| (pr_==to_string(i))
|| (pr_=="*")
)
str_.replace(found-1,1,"X");
}
EX_UTIL__::ReplaceStringInPlace(str_,"X","");
EX_UTIL__::ReplaceStringInPlace(str_,"L",_EMPTY_);
if(str_!=str__)
simplify(str_);
//return str_;
return human_readable(str_);
};
//----------------------------------------
string& regx__::human_readable(string& str)
{
for(unsigned int i=0;i<alphabet;++i)
if(_human_r_.find("{"+to_string((int)i)+"}")
!=_human_r_.end())
EX_UTIL__::ReplaceStringInPlace(str,
"{"
+to_string((int)i)
+"}",
_human_r_["{"
+to_string((int)i)
+"}"]);
return str;
};
//----------------------------------------
void regx__::reduce(state q)
{
vector <state> index_;
index_.push_back(q);
for(matrix_str::iterator itr=_syseq_.begin();
itr!=_syseq_.end();
++itr)
if(itr->first!=q)
index_.push_back(itr->first);
if(DEBUG_)
{
cout << "LHS:" << endl;
cout << _syseq_;
cout << "RHS:" << endl;
cout << _const__ << endl;
}
for(unsigned int i=0;i<_syseq_.size();++i)
if(_syseq_[index_[i]].find(index_[i])!=_syseq_[index_[i]].end())
{
for(unsigned int j=0;j<_syseq_.size();++j)
if((i!=j)
&&(_syseq_[index_[i]].find(index_[j])!=_syseq_[index_[i]].end()))
_syseq_[index_[i]][index_[j]]="("
+_syseq_[index_[i]][index_[i]]+")*("
+_syseq_[index_[i]][index_[j]]+")";
if(_const__[index_[i]]!="")
_const__[index_[i]]="("+_syseq_[index_[i]][index_[i]]+")*("
+_const__[index_[i]]+")";
_syseq_[index_[i]].erase(index_[i]);
}
if(DEBUG_)
{
cout << "___ bef el" << endl;
cout << "LHS:" << endl;
cout << _syseq_;
cout << "RHS:" << endl;
cout << _const__ << endl;
cout << "-----" << endl;
}
//eliminate
if(index_.size()==1)
return;
map_str el_=_syseq_[index_.back()];
for(unsigned int i=0;i<_syseq_.size();++i)
if (state (index_[i]) != index_.back())
for(unsigned int j=0;j<_syseq_.size();++j)
if ((state (index_[j]) != index_.back()) && (el_.find(index_[j])!=el_.end()))
_syseq_[index_[i]][index_[j]]+="+"
+_syseq_[index_[i]][index_.back()]
+"("
+el_[index_[j]]
+")";
for(unsigned int i=0;i<_syseq_.size();++i)
if ((state (index_[i]) != index_.back()) && (_const__[index_.back()]!=""))
_const__[index_[i]]+="+"
+_syseq_[index_[i]][index_.back()]
+"("
+_const__[index_.back()]
+")";
if(DEBUG_)
{
cout << "___ aft el" << endl;
cout << "LHS:" << endl;
cout << _syseq_;
cout << "RHS:" << endl;
cout << _const__ << endl;
cout << "-----" << endl;
}
_syseq_.erase(index_.back());
_const__.erase(index_.back());
for(unsigned int i=0;i<_syseq_.size();++i)
_syseq_[index_[i]].erase(index_.back());
reduce(q);
};
//----------------------------------------
/*
REDUCTIONS:
(+ : (
+) : )
() : ""
(.) : .
*/
